CEF Director Meets Moldovan Minister of Finance to Discuss Key Cooperation Points

On September 19, 2024, CEF Director Jana Repanšek met with Moldovan Minister of Finance Victoria Belous to further strengthen the ongoing collaboration between Moldova and the CEF. Ms. Repanšek acknowledged Moldova’s active role as a member of the CEF Governing Board, a key decision-making body that reviews progress, approves annual reports and addresses important strategic issues.

The meeting also covered Moldova’s participation in learning and knowledge-sharing opportunities under the FISR2 project, a multi-beneficiary capacity development initiative funded by the European Union and implemented by the CEF. Ms. Repanšek and Minster Belous discussed how the FISR2 project could support the Moldovan State Chancellery in designing and implementing priority structural reforms aimed at fostering growth, improving competitiveness, ensuring socio-economic convergence, and advancing EU accession while maintaining fiscal sustainability.

Additionally, Ms. Repanšek highlighted Moldova’s involvement in an upcoming study visit to the Ministry of Finance in the Netherlands, which will be organized as part of the National Bank of Moldova–Institutional Transformation into a Learning Organization (NBM LearnOrgLab) project. This initiative aligns with the CEF’s mission to help member institutions evolve into learning organizations by enhancing their human capital. Participants will discuss various human-resources-related topics, including talent and career management, traineeship and young talent programs, performance management, and leadership development.

This meeting reinforced the strong collaboration between the CEF and Moldova. Looking ahead, both sides are confident that this partnership will continue to flourish, further empowering Moldovan institutions to lead impactful reforms.
